Long before cameras turned the Gold & Silver Pawn Shop into a global stage, Rick Harrison was already carrying the weight of a family legacy, and Chumlee was just a kid trying to prove he belonged. What began as a job in a dusty Las Vegas shop slowly became a crucible for both men: Rick refining his role as a leader under relentless scrutiny, and Chumlee transforming from the butt of the joke into a man who could finally trust his own judgment.

Their journey through fame, legal troubles, public criticism, and personal reinvention revealed the fragile, complicated reality behind “reality” TV. Rick chose mentorship over abandonment; Chumlee chose accountability over collapse. Together, they turned missteps into milestones. The real legacy of Pawn Stars isn’t the deals or the ratings—it’s the quiet truth that people can grow, forgive, and rebuild, even when the whole world is watching.
